The “Content Flow Cascade” Framework
The Content Flow Cascade framework helps you optimize your Content creation and distribution through strategic automation. It focuses On ensuring your Content reaches the right audience at the right time, maximizing engagement while minimizing manual effort.
- Identify Core Content: Determine your evergreen Content pieces (Blog posts, videos, infographics) that provide lasting value.
- Create Derivative Content: Break down your core Content into smaller, platform-specific pieces (short videos, quotes, snippets).
- Schedule Strategic Distribution: Use automation tools to schedule these pieces across various platforms at optimal times.
- Monitor and Refine: Track engagement metrics and adjust your scheduling and Content strategy based On performance data.
By following this framework, you can create a consistent and engaging Social media presence without being glued to your screen 24/7.
Options Compared
| Tool | Key Features | Pros | Cons |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Buffer | Scheduling, analytics, engagement tools | User-friendly, affordable, great for beginners | Limited features in the free plan | Small businesses, individuals |
| Hootsuite | Scheduling, monitoring, team collaboration | Comprehensive features, robust analytics | Can be expensive for larger teams | Agencies, larger businesses |
| Sprout Social | Scheduling, Social listening, CRM features | Advanced analytics, excellent customer support | Higher price point | Enterprises, businesses focused On customer relationships |
| Later | Visual planning, scheduling for Instagram | Visually intuitive, optimized for Instagram | Limited features for other platforms | Businesses focused On Instagram marketing |

What Most Guides Miss About Social Media Automation Training
- Many guides oversimplify the ethical considerations. Effective Social Media Automation Training emphasizes transparency and authenticity.
- Most guides don’t address the platform-specific nuances. What works On Twitter might be a disaster On LinkedIn. Tailor your automation strategy to each platform.
- Few training programs cover the importance of “human override.” You need a system to quickly intervene and adjust automation when unexpected events occur.
- They often neglect the integration with other marketing tools. Effective Social Media Automation Training should connect with your CRM, Email marketing platform, and analytics dashboards.
- Many fail to emphasize the legal aspects of automated promotions and disclosures. Ensure your automation complies with advertising regulations.

Can I automate responses to all customer inquiries On Social media?
While you can automate responses to frequently asked questions, it’s essential to personalize responses to more complex or sensitive inquiries. Use automation to provide initial information and Direct customers to relevant resources, but always offer the option to speak with a human representative for personalized support. This balance ensures efficiency and customer satisfaction.
